    You have a few solutions. You can create the meetings in Zoom and copy them over to Proton. You can try the Proton calendar integration with Zoom. Alternatively there is a Zoom app, Salepager, that lets you create Zoom invites and send calendar invites to your Proton email and calendar account automatically upon meeting creation.
